I have been flying the DJI Mini 4 Pro for several months now, and the Fly More Combo is the configuration I recommend to anyone serious about aerial photography. Three batteries giving you up to 102 minutes of total flight time means you can shoot an entire project without stopping to wait for charges. Each battery delivers about 34 minutes of flight time, and in my testing I consistently got 28 to 30 minutes of real-world flying before hitting the 20 percent low battery warning.

The 4K HDR video quality is outstanding for a sub-250g drone. The 1/1.3-inch CMOS sensor captures rich detail and handles high-contrast scenes well with HDR processing. ActiveTrack 360 is genuinely impressive, smoothly following subjects through complex environments while avoiding obstacles in every direction. The RC 2 remote with its built-in screen means you never need to fuss with your phone, which is a bigger quality-of-life upgrade than I expected.

DJI Mini 4 Pro Fly More Combo with DJI RC 2, Drones with Camera for Adults 4K, Under 0.549 lbs/249 g, 3 Batteries for up to 102 Mins Flight Time, Smart Return to Home, Drone for Beginners customer photo 1

What surprised me most was how stable this drone is in wind. At just 249 grams, I expected turbulence to be a problem, but DJI’s gimbal and flight controller do an excellent job keeping footage smooth even in 15 to 20 mph gusts. The omnidirectional obstacle sensing has saved me from a couple of close calls with tree branches, and that peace of mind alone justifies the premium price.

The main downside is the build feel. Because DJI had to keep the weight under 250 grams, the plastic feels thin and slightly cheap compared to larger drones. Several users have reported that the battery retaining tabs can break after repeated insertions, so you need to handle them with care. The propeller screws also use loctite, which makes them difficult to remove when replacing blades.

The DJI Mini 4K is the drone I recommend to beginners who want DJI quality without spending premium prices. As the number one best seller in the Hobby RC Quadcopters category, it has clearly resonated with buyers. You get 31 minutes of flight time per battery and two batteries in the box, giving you up to 62 minutes of total flying time.

In my testing, the real-world flight time came in around 25 to 27 minutes per battery when flying in sport mode and recording 4K video simultaneously. That is solid for a drone at this price point. The 3-axis gimbal does a great job stabilizing footage, and the 4K UHD video quality is sharp and detailed for casual use.

DJI Mini 4K Camera Drone Combo, Drone with 4K UHD Camera for Adults, Under 249 g, 3-Axis Gimbal Stabilization, 10km Video Transmission, Auto Return, 2 Batteries for 62-Min Max Flight Time, QuickShots customer photo 1

The 10km HD video transmission is more range than most people will ever need. In practice, I never lost signal within a kilometer of flying, even in areas with some interference. The Level 5 wind resistance rating means it can handle winds up to 38 kph without drifting excessively, which gives you more flyable days throughout the year.

The biggest limitation is the 12-megapixel camera sensor. While the 4K video looks good, the still photos lack the detail and dynamic range of higher-resolution sensors like the 48MP units in more expensive drones. The remote also requires you to clip your phone in as a display, which means dealing with notifications and battery drain on your device during flights.

Buying Guide: How to Choose the Best Drone with Long Flight Time?

Choosing the right long-flight-time drone involves more than picking the highest number on a spec sheet. Several factors interact to determine how much actual flying time you will get and how enjoyable the experience will be. Here is what to consider before making your decision.

Battery Capacity and Real-World Expectations

Manufacturer-claimed flight times are measured under ideal conditions: no wind, moderate speed, no recording, and a fully charged battery at room temperature. In the real world, expect 20 to 30 percent less flight time than the advertised figure. A drone claiming 34 minutes will typically give you 25 to 28 minutes of actual flying. When comparing drones, always mentally discount the claimed times to set realistic expectations. Battery capacity measured in milliamp-hours (mAh) is the raw number that determines potential flight time, but weight, motor efficiency, and flying style all affect how that capacity translates to minutes in the air.

Weight and FAA Registration

In the United States, drones weighing under 250 grams do not require FAA registration for recreational use. This is a significant advantage that saves time, money, and paperwork. Six of the twelve drones in this roundup weigh under 250 grams. If you plan to fly casually and want to minimize regulatory hassle, prioritize sub-250g options. Drones over 250 grams require a $5 FAA registration that covers all your drones for three years. Some drones like the Bwine F7GB2 Pro already have Remote ID compliance built in, which streamlines the legal requirements.

Number of Batteries and Charging Speed

The total flight time you get depends heavily on how many batteries come in the package. A drone with 30 minutes of per-battery flight time and three batteries gives you 90 minutes of total flying. Look for combos that include multiple batteries and a parallel charging hub. Fast charging technology like the 60W system on the Potensic ATOM can charge three batteries in about 1.3 hours. Without fast charging, you might wait 3 to 4 hours for a full cycle. For battery maintenance and safety, consider investing in LiPo voltage checker buzzers to monitor battery health. Quality chargers also matter, and our guides to ToolkitRC battery chargers and ISDT smart battery chargers cover the best options for keeping your drone batteries in peak condition.

Transmission Range vs Flight Time

Range and flight time are related but separate specs. A drone might have a 20km transmission range but only 25 minutes of flight time, meaning you cannot actually travel 20km and return. When evaluating range, consider whether you will ever need to fly that far within your available battery time. For most recreational and photography use, a 6 to 10km range is more than sufficient. Longer ranges provide signal reliability headroom rather than actual usable distance.

Camera Quality Alongside Flight Time

Flight time means nothing if the camera cannot capture quality footage. Look for drones with at least 4K video resolution and a 3-axis mechanical gimbal for stabilization. Sensor size matters more than megapixel count, with 1/2-inch and larger sensors performing better in low light. Features like HDR, P-Log color profiles, and vertical shooting modes add creative flexibility for different types of content.

Wind Resistance and Weather Considerations

Flying in wind drains battery faster because the motors work harder to maintain position. Level 5 wind resistance (up to 38 kph) is standard for quality drones, while Level 6 resistance (up to 49 kph) is available on models like the Bwine F7GB2 Pro. Cold weather also significantly reduces battery performance, typically cutting flight time by 15 to 25 percent in temperatures below 40 degrees Fahrenheit. Store batteries at room temperature and warm them before flying in winter conditions.

Tips to Extend Your Drone Battery Life

Several techniques can help you squeeze more flight time from each charge. Fly in Cinematic or Normal mode rather than Sport mode to reduce motor strain. Avoid flying in strong winds whenever possible. Keep your propellers clean and undamaged, as damaged props force motors to work harder. Do not fly with a full payload of accessories unless needed. Land at 15 to 20 percent battery rather than running down to critical levels, which extends overall battery lifespan across hundreds of cycles. Store batteries at approximately 50 to 60 percent charge when not flying for extended periods to prevent capacity degradation.

FAQs

Which type of drone is best for long distance flights?

Fixed-wing and VTOL drones are best for long distance flights because they use aerodynamic lift to stay airborne efficiently. Among consumer quadcopters, the DJI Mavic 4 Pro offers the longest single-battery flight time at 51 minutes with a 30km transmission range. For most users, a drone with 30-plus minutes per battery and 10km or more transmission range will cover typical long-distance flying needs.

What drone can fly 5 miles away?

Several drones in this guide can fly 5 miles away including the DJI Mini 4 Pro with 20km range, the Potensic Atom 2 with 10km range, and the Skyrover X1 with approximately 15km range. However, FAA regulations in the United States require keeping your drone within visual line of sight, so flying 5 miles away may require a Part 107 waiver for commercial operators.

What drone has a 2 hour flight time?

No consumer quadcopter drone currently offers 2 hours of flight time on a single battery. The closest options are multi-battery combos like the Skyrover S1 Mini which provides 120 minutes of total flight time across 3 batteries at 40 minutes each. For true 2-hour-plus endurance, you would need fixed-wing or industrial drones like the JOUAV CW-30E which uses specialized power systems.

What drone can fly for 4 hours?

Consumer drones cannot fly for 4 hours on a single battery. Only industrial and military-grade drones achieve this kind of endurance using hybrid power systems, hydrogen fuel cells, or gasoline engines. The JOUAV CW-30E is an example of an industrial drone with up to 600 minutes of flight time. Consumer quadcopters max out at around 51 minutes per battery with the DJI Mavic 4 Pro.

How long do drone batteries last before needing replacement?

Most drone LiPo batteries last 200 to 500 charge cycles before noticeable capacity degradation occurs. With proper care including storage at 50 to 60 percent charge, avoiding complete discharge, and keeping batteries at moderate temperatures, you can expect 1 to 3 years of regular use before needing replacements. Signs of degradation include noticeably shorter flight times and faster voltage drop under load.
